Output 4f74eeecff4e8eea8366adbb3a5ea9402c03e95f51472f39b209072f2d13148a:1

value
575928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c5a745478be878cf24e33af309d4d46e1df5238 OP_EQUAL
address
3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D
transaction
4f74eeecff4e8eea8366adbb3a5ea9402c03e95f51472f39b209072f2d13148a
confirmations
350301
spent
true